azure-iot-hub - 使用事件网格的 IoT 中心事件延迟
问题描述
我试图在设备更改其连接状态时触发 Azure 功能,因此我通过使用事件网格来订阅 IoT 中心事件(设备连接和断开连接)来触发我的功能。一切顺利,但我发现延迟(事件时间和函数触发时间之间的时间)约为 40 秒到一分钟,这是意料之外的。
这是正常的还是我做错了什么?如果正常,是否有任何解决方法或其他方法可以满足我的需求?而且很高兴知道为什么会发生这种长延迟!
感谢帮助!
解决方案
您的 IotHub 和 Azure Function 是否托管在同一区域。假设两者之间没有其他端点(如 EventHub)。
推荐阅读
- c++ - 如何在 C++ 中的模板中重载 >> 或 <<
- notepad++ - Notepad++ 文件夹作为工作区:右键有什么作用?
- python-3.x - 您如何在 App Engine Firestore 模拟器中查看数据库实体?
- python - 如何将列中的非连续整数转换为熊猫中的连续整数
- html - Html 输入模式属性
- google-bigquery - 引入整行数据(通过气流)时,Google GCS 到 BIGQUERY 失败
- uml - 如何使用 Enterprise Architect 15.0 在序列图中创建异步消息?
- sql - 重复值的密集排名
- sql - 根据格式为数字/年份的特定字符串字段在 postgresql 中排序表
- c++ - 复制构造函数,子类